African-American folktales are the storytelling and oral history of enslaved African Americans during the 1700-1900s. These stories reveal life lessons, spiritual teachings, and cultural knowledge and wisdom for the African-American community which became part of their cultural heritage. WebSep 12, 2024 · The Flying Africans: Returning Home in African American Folklore The Flying Africans: Returning Home in African American Folklore Africans in North America devised a number of stories to help them cope with the traumatic experience of slavery. Flying Africans represented spiritual and earthly freedom.
